1- Introduction
The vital issue of water, once considered merely an available natural resource, has in recent decades transformed into one of the most complex and key pillars of discourse at national and international levels. The significance of this strategic resource is such that its role in the fundamental dimensions of human societies—including ecosystem sustainability, driving economic development, ensuring food security, and maintaining social stability and cohesion—is entirely undeniable. In this context, Iran, due to its specific geographical location within the world's arid and semi-arid belt, faces an inherent vulnerability in this domain. Reputable international reports and indices, such as the Falkenmark indicator, consistently classify Iran among countries experiencing water crisis and severe stress. This classification is not merely a statistical warning but a reflection of a reality that manifests itself in the drying of wetlands, declining groundwater levels, land subsidence in plains, and the emergence of social tensions over water. This grim reality confronts the future of the country's sustainable development with serious challenges and has turned addressing this issue into an indispensable priority. However, reducing Iran's water crisis to natural limitations and lack of precipitation is a superficial and misleading perspective that fails to address the main roots of the problem. Multiple pieces of evidence and the findings of this research show that the roots of this crisis are deeply intertwined with structural weaknesses and accumulated inefficiencies in the country's water resource management system. The absence of strategic, comprehensive, and long-term planning, alongside the dominance of traditional approaches primarily focused on technical and structural solutions (like dam construction and water transfer), has not only failed to solve the problem but has, in many cases, exacerbated the crisis by ignoring its social, economic, and environmental dimensions. The continuation of this one-dimensional approach paints a concerning picture of further environmental degradation, the halt of development projects, and the intensification of social conflicts. The multifaceted nature and inherent complexity of the water crisis necessitate moving beyond this simplistic view and adopting a comprehensive, integrated, and locally-contextualized approach. Achieving sustainable water security—which means ensuring sufficient water of appropriate quality for present and future generations to maintain ecosystem health and advance economic and social activities—requires fundamental structural reforms at all levels of policymaking and management practices. Such reforms are not possible without a precise, systematic, and all-encompassing identification of all dimensions and components of the challenges. Policymaking in a vacuum or based on an incomplete understanding of the issue is doomed to fail. Therefore, the present research was designed and implemented with the central aim of "identifying, analyzing, and classifying the dimensions and components of water resource management challenges in Iran" to provide a macro-level, transparent, and integrated picture of the intertwined structure of these challenges, thereby paving the way for the formulation of effective solutions, future policies, and a transition towards good water governance.
2- Materials and Methods
This research is, by its objective, a fundamental-applied study and, by its nature, descriptive-analytical. To answer the main research question concerning the identification and classification of water management challenges, a "qualitative content analysis" method with an "inductive approach" was employed. This methodology was chosen for its ability to uncover hidden concepts, patterns, and structures within textual and qualitative data—an essential task for deeply understanding a complex phenomenon like the water crisis, whose dimensions are not easily quantifiable. While quantitative methods might measure the extent of water scarcity, only a qualitative approach can delve into the "why" behind managerial inefficiencies, institutional conflicts, and cultural barriers. The inductive approach also ensures that the final analytical framework is not based on pre-determined models or the experiences of other countries, but emerges directly from real, local data, thus providing a realistic and unbiased picture of the structure of challenges in the specific context of Iran. The research process was conducted in several consecutive and systematic steps to ensure the accuracy and validity of the findings. In the first step, an extensive and in-depth review of scientific resources and related documents—including reputable research articles, specialized reports from national and international institutions, and national high-level documents—was carried out. This stage was aimed at achieving theoretical saturation and gathering the most comprehensive data possible. At this stage, all data related to water management challenges were extracted and initially coded, leading to the identification of a total of 571 primary themes. These raw themes covered a wide range of problems from the local to the national level. In the second step, the process of refining and analyzing the data began with the goal of increasing precision and coherence. In this phase, duplicate items were eliminated, and similar concepts pointing to a single idea were merged. This rigorous analytical process, which required deep semantic examination, resulted in 412 finals, unique themes for further analysis. The third step was dedicated to organizing these themes. By analyzing the semantic relationships between the themes, they were categorized into 34 components or intermediate categories, each representing a specific and distinct aspect of the challenges (such as weak institutional structure, low water productivity, or low stakeholder participation). In the final step, at the highest level of abstraction, these components were classified under eight main, macro-level dimensions. These eight dimensions form the final framework of this research, which provides a comprehensive view of all aspects of the water crisis. This precise and inductive process provided a comprehensive, evidence-based framework for dissecting Iran's water crisis.
3- Discussion and Analysis
The findings from this in-depth analysis revealed that water resource management challenges in Iran are not a mono-causal phenomenon but rather a complex and multifaceted network of intertwined issues that can be classified into eight main dimensions. These dimensions, in order of significance and frequency of identified themes, are: 1) Governance and Management, 2) Economic and Financial, 3) Social and Cultural, 4) Natural and Environmental, 5) Political and Legal, 6) Knowledge, Research, and Human Resources, 7) Spatial Planning and Land Use, and 8) Geopolitical and Hydropolitical. The "Governance and Management" dimension, with 95 identified themes, was clearly identified as the most primary, key, and root challenge. This finding confirms that the core of the country's water crisis lies not in nature but in its management structure. The main components of this dimension include "weakness of institutional structure, coordination, and managerial coherence," which itself stems from the multiplicity of custodians, overlapping work of different agencies, conflicts of duties, and adversarial roles among relevant institutions. Another component is the "inefficiency of policymaking, planning, and legislation," which, due to the prevalence of short-term and sectoral views, leads to piecemeal decisions lacking strategic foresight. Furthermore, the "exclusive focus on technical solutions" and "weakness in crisis management and stakeholder participation" are other significant challenges in this area that have prevented the formation of an integrated and efficient management system. The "Economic and Financial" dimension, with 78 themes, is the country's second major challenge in this field. This dimension shows that the economic logic governing water management is inefficient and unsustainable. The key component in this section is the "inefficient management of consumption and low water productivity," especially in the agricultural sector. The "economic loss of water due to weak infrastructure," such as the widespread deterioration of transmission and distribution networks, wastes a significant portion of valuable water resources. Additionally, the "inefficiency of the financial resource provision and allocation structure" and the "weakness of the pricing and tariff system," which leaves no incentive for conservation due to the negligible price of water, are the other main pillars of this challenge. The "Social and Cultural" dimension, with 73 identified themes, ranks third and emphasizes the critical importance of human factors. This dimension shows that the water crisis is not just a technical or economic issue. Components such as "low participation of stakeholders and local communities," "serious weakness in public education, culture-building, and awareness," the "emergence of social conflicts and tensions" over the allocation of resources, and the "existence of inequality in access to water" are among the most important challenges in this area. The other dimensions also each play a role in exacerbating this crisis. The "Natural and Environmental" dimension includes phenomena such as the tangible impacts of climate change, the unsustainable exploitation of resources, and the widespread pollution of surface and groundwater. The "Political and Legal" dimension points to challenges such as weakness in the enforcement of existing laws and political interference in technical decision-making. The "Knowledge, Research, and Human Resources" dimension highlights the shortage of specialized manpower and the deep gap between research findings and practical implementation. The "Spatial Planning and Land Use" dimension refers to the lack of an integrated view in distributing activities and population according to water capacities. Finally, the "Geopolitical and Hydropolitical" dimension covers disputes and challenges related to transboundary waters and shared rivers.
4- Conclusion
A comprehensive analysis of the eight dimensions shows that the water crisis in Iran is not a linear or simple phenomenon but the product of a complex feedback system of intertwined structural inefficiencies. These dimensions do not operate in isolation; rather, they reinforce one another. Weakness in governance (dimension one) lays the groundwork for inefficient economic policies and laws (dimensions two and five), and these, in turn, fuel the unsustainable exploitation of resources, environmental degradation (dimension four), and the emergence of social inequalities and tensions (dimension three). Meanwhile, the absence of a coherent land-use planning approach (dimension seven) has caused the country's spatial development and the establishment of industries and agriculture to proceed without regard to ecological and water capacities, thus intensifying pressure on resources in an unbalanced manner. Therefore, successfully overcoming this multi-layered crisis, more than anything else, requires a "paradigm shift." This shift means a fundamental change in mindset and practice: a transition from the traditional, sectoral, structural, and reactive approach that has dominated the country's water management system for decades, to an "integrated, participatory, knowledge-based, and adaptive" governance system based on the principles of land-use planning and the actual capacities of watersheds. Integrated governance means breaking down sectoral silos and creating real coordination among institutions. Being participatory means recognizing the key role of local communities and stakeholders in the decision-making process. Being knowledge-based requires bridging the gap between science and implementation and using new technologies, and adaptiveness means the system's ability to adjust to changing conditions, especially in the era of climate change. Achieving this new paradigm requires practical steps and fundamental reforms, the most important of which include revising institutional structures and creating a single authority for water management, realizing the economic value of water by reforming the tariff system, seriously strengthening monitoring mechanisms and enforcing laws without exception, empowering local communities and water user associations for genuine participation in management, and making targeted investments in knowledge, research, and new technologies. By providing a comprehensive, evidence-based analytical framework of the challenges, this research can serve as a reliable scientific basis and roadmap for policymakers, managers, and researchers to design effective, sustainable, and comprehensive strategies for the optimal management of water resources and to secure the territorial future of Iran.
